In practice, a campaign postmortem functions as a disciplined debrief that follows a live marketing effort, rather than an afterthought. It begins with clear objectives, then documents what happened, when it happened, and why it happened as observed. Teams gather data from analytics dashboards, CRM systems, and creative assets to paint a complete picture. The process invites diverse viewpoints, from product, sales, and customer success, ensuring that insights reflect end-to-end impact rather than a single metric. The resulting narrative links actions to outcomes, providing a reference for what to repeat and what to avoid in future experiments, pivots, or new initiatives.
A well-structured postmortem starts with a quantitative snapshot: cost per acquisition, life-time value, conversion rates, and channel mix. It then pairs these numbers with qualitative signals—customer sentiment, creative resonance, and funnel friction. The document should specify measurement windows, attribution rules, and any data limitations encountered during analysis. Importantly, teams identify the assumptions that underpinned the campaign plan and assess whether those assumptions held true. By separating hypothesis from evidence, stakeholders can track which beliefs proved accurate and which required adjustment, establishing a clear basis for decision making when planning the next iteration.

Beyond the numbers, a compelling postmortem gathers contextual factors that shaped outcomes. Market conditions, seasonality, competitive activity, and internal changes all influence results, sometimes in subtle ways. The narrative should map each major decision to a consequence, making it easier to trace back why a tactic worked or failed. It should also highlight unexpected effects, such as spillover into brand perception or cross-channel interactions that altered funnel dynamics. By documenting these connections, teams can better forecast how similar contexts might affect future campaigns, and they gain a more resilient framework for rapid adjustments when circumstances shift.

The recommended next steps are the heart of the postmortem, translating insights into concrete actions. This section translates high level learnings into prioritized experiments, budget reallocation, and timing suggestions. It outlines who is responsible for each action, the expected impact, and a realistic timeline for completion. The recommendations should balance short-term wins with long-term improvements, such as refining targeting, creative testing protocols, or measurement rigor. Effective next steps also include guardrails to prevent repeating ineffective patterns, ensuring that the team maintains momentum while implementing changes that genuinely move the metrics in the right direction.

A rigorous postmortem defines a reusable framework that can be applied across campaigns. It standardizes the way success is measured, so teams can compare results over time and across channels. This consistency helps identify which tactics reliably yield favorable returns and which ones tend to falter. The document should also capture the learning curve associated with new tools or platforms, so future launches start with a realistic sense of ramp time. By codifying best practices, startups create a durable knowledge base that accelerates decision making and reduces the risk of repeating costly missteps.

To ensure longevity, the template includes a living glossary of terms and a references section. The glossary clarifies definitions for metrics, attribution models, and audience segments, reducing ambiguity in cross-functional reviews. The references point to data sources, dashboards, creative folders, and any external benchmarks consulted during analysis. This clarity enables new team members to onboard quickly and permits external partners to audit or replicate findings. A well-maintained repository becomes a valuable asset for strategic planning, enabling ongoing alignment between marketing goals, product milestones, and revenue objectives.

Context matters as much as numbers, and a thoughtful postmortem records the external environment in which the campaign operated. It considers macro trends, regulatory changes, and shifts in consumer expectations that could color responses. The reflection asks how these factors interacted with the brand’s value proposition and messaging. It also contemplates internal dynamics, such as team capacity, tooling updates, and coordination with sales or support. By capturing this broader landscape, the postmortem becomes a richer guide for evaluating potential channels or formats under comparable conditions.
The quantitative backbone remains essential, but it is enriched by diagnostic questions. Analysts examine funnel stages, drop-off points, and pacing to reveal where leaks occurred or where momentum stalled. They test alternative attribution approaches to verify the stability of outcomes across models. The aim is not to prove one metric over another but to understand the interactions among engagement, persuasion, and conversion. This disciplined inquiry yields a robust, multi-faceted view of campaign performance that supports principled optimization rather than impulsive shifts.

The next section of the postmortem translates diagnosis into a prioritized actions list. Each item includes a defined objective, success criteria, and a concrete execution plan. The plan assigns owners, deadlines, and required resources, ensuring accountability. Risk factors and contingency options are also documented to prepare for potential obstacles. By aligning ownership with impact, teams avoid diffusion of responsibility and accelerate progress toward measurable outcomes. A well-crafted action list keeps momentum intact while the organization reflects on what really moved the needle.
Finally, the postmortem captures a learning agenda that extends beyond a single campaign cycle. It identifies areas for skill development, tooling upgrades, and process refinements that can uplift future efforts. The template suggests periodic reviews to monitor progress and recalibrate as needed. It also encourages sharing insights with broader teams, fostering a culture of transparency and collaboration. When teams revisit the document, they should feel motivated by progress rather than overwhelmed by complexity, recognizing that continuous improvement is a shared responsibility and a strategic advantage.
A durable campaign postmortem is not a one-off artifact but a recurring practice. Organizations embed debriefs into quarterly planning cycles, ensuring that learnings influence budgeting and strategy at the outset. The process becomes routine, with reminders, templates, and checklists that streamline execution. Over time, the collective memory grows stronger, enabling faster decisions with a higher probability of success. As teams repeat the discipline, they cultivate a culture that values evidence, accountability, and iterative progress over heroic but brittle efforts.
